What are the advantages of semantic HTML for accessibility?
Semantic HTML elements (like <nav>, <main>, <form>, <button>) provide meaning to
content — making it easier for assistive technologies to navigate.
Example:
<nav aria-label="Main navigation">
<a href="#home">Home</a>
<a href="#about">About</a>
</nav>
Advantages:
- Better screen reader support
- Improved SEO
- Easier code maintenance
Key Takeaway:
Semantics = communication between developers, browsers, and accessibility tools.
Follow me on LinkedIn: